Upon my Email request to customer service  [email protected]  they sent me a printout of all RPO codes and their definitions for my 3 vehicles. Came in handy for identifying not only the SU5 GM front axle without crawling underneath but also MQE tranny code showing it had the new Mobil1 HD fluid....also list confirmed oil cooler and tranny cooler and other items not shown on the Maroney sticker.

The August TSB https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/tsbs/2019/MC-10163890-9999.pdf  says    

  • Vehicles that are presented with TCC shudder should have the appropriate fluid exchange procedure completed. Diagnosis beyond the customer compliant is not required if vehicle was built prior to production dates indicated above.

Unfortunately, it also says it only applies to Transmissions M5U and M5X, - neither of which seem to be offered in the T1s.  (Only MQE for the 8 speed) - so not sure where the M5U/M5X come from - they are probably in the older models.

 

Does anyone have a TSB for the 2019 Sierra/Silverado models?
